hey there. I too was wanting a list and instructions to build a coop. But I never found one that was exactly what I wanted. So I just took what I liked from lots of different ones and started sketching it on grid paper. I will tell you for the 8 chickens minimum in 2ft per bird so 8 x 2 is 16sq ft or 4x4 coop, people say always go bigger but if anything you keep at the minimum and give um free range during the day. Also look at horizon structures mini coop for ideas. It may seem like alot of work but actually 2x4's will become your friend. I would never have thought I could build something (not even a bird house) but I am nearly done with my coop. There is a book raising poultry sucessfully (written in 84 i think) and it has a building list from a coop extention but it is for a 10x10 coop. But there are a couple of pictures of a tiny coop and run that fits 8 chickens. Good luck!
